Target Beauty Box Review: Men Box – June 2016

Target Beauty Boxes seem to come out every month in a time frame that is as mystical and hard to pin down as getting a good parking spot. It is not a subscription but it does seem to come out each month nowadays. You just have to be fast enough to get in on the deal when it posts. The boxes cost $5 to $7 or $10 and include shipping. They also usually have a coupon with $3 off of $15 or the like.

This box was $5 with free shipping.

They don’t always have men’s boxes which is a shame because I like to use the razors for my legs. They work so well!
